Charlotte Wilder, Mina Kimes Discuss How Dianna Russini Scandal Opened Door for 'People Looking for an Excuse' to Target Women
Charlotte Wilder and Mina Kimes say the Russini scandal has chilled some women NFL reporters and fueled double standards in sports media.
- On The Sports Gossip Show, host Charlotte Wilder and ESPN's Mina Kimes discussed how women covering the NFL are navigating their roles differently following the scandal involving Dianna Russini and Mike Vrabel.
- The controversy began in April after Page Six published photos of Russini and Vrabel in Arizona, prompting USA Today columnist Nancy Armour to claim the reporter jeopardized the credibility of all women in sports media.
- Wilder argued the scandal reveals a double standard, stating "nobody does that for men." Kimes added that critics are "clearly not coming from a place of" genuine concern about journalistic integrity.
- ESPN reported this week that the controversy has created a chilling effect, with some women NFL reporters now hesitant to take public meetings with coaches for fear of negative perception.
- Observers hope that as the allegations fade, the industry can pivot from tabloid coverage toward a serious conversation regarding accountability for insiders and the pressure cooker of professional athletics.
